I was always curious as to how animated writing went, so I looked at a tutorial on how it was done.

It’s recommend to use a script font, as so I did. After it was typed, I set a mask for it, and used the pen tool to go over the type. I made sure curve it correctly and try and connect it was much as I could, as the idea was to make it seems as if I was actually writing this.

Make sure to apply a mess with the stroke for the effect to cover the words, then set the mask effect to reveal original image, set the end to 0 at the start, choose where it should be set at 100 on the layer’s timeline, and you have your writing animation.
